Although negative feedback circuits can weaken the input signal of the amplifier and reduce its gain, they can also reduce distortion and improve the stability of the amplifier. Therefore, adding some negative feedback appropriately can significantly improve the quality of the amplifier.diode  A high-performance amplifier or radio often uses various forms of negative feedback circuits. (1) There are various forms of negative feedback circuits, but based on the relationship between the negative feedback signal and the output signal, negative feedback can be divided into two types: voltage negative feedback and current negative feedback. Voltage negative feedback: If the negative feedback voltage u is directly proportional to the output voltage u, then this type of negative feedback is called voltage negative feedback. Figure 5-52 shows the connection of voltage negative feedback.diode  The feedback network of voltage negative feedback is connected in parallel with the output circuit of the amplifier, so it will reduce the output impedance of the amplifier. Current negative feedback: If the negative feedback voltage u is proportional to the output current i, diode then this type of negative feedback is called current negative feedback. Figure 5-53 shows the connection of current negative feedback. The feedback network of current negative feedback is connected in series with the output circuit of the amplifier, so it will increase the output impedance of the amplifier.diode
